Oncosurgery Treatment Pathway
The team reviews biopsy, imaging, and fitness details before advising surgery or combined treatment. This consultation helps families understand the likely next step before admission or procedure planning.
At Asha Cancer Institute, the first step is usually report review and consultation. The team will confirm whether oncosurgery is appropriate, what documents are needed, and whether any additional tests or specialist opinions are required before treatment starts.
- Consultation and examination
- Report, biopsy, and imaging review
- Surgery planning and fitness assessment where needed
- Procedure and hospital care
- Recovery, pathology review, and next-treatment planning

Visit Pattern and Follow-up Questions
Oncosurgery visit pattern: Consultation, investigations or fitness checks, surgery planning, admission/procedure, and follow-up. This should be discussed before travel if the patient may need repeated sessions or treatment-cycle reviews.
Before confirming a date, patients from Suri should ask what reports are needed, whether fresh blood tests or imaging may be required, who should accompany the patient, and what warning signs should be reported before travelling. This is especially important when the patient is weak, has fever, pain, difficulty eating, or has already received treatment elsewhere.

Documents to Bring
- Biopsy/pathology report
- Imaging scans
- Previous prescriptions and discharge summaries
- Fitness reports if already available
- Scheme or insurance documents if applicable

Does every tumor need surgery?
No. Surgery depends on the cancer type, stage, location, and overall treatment plan.
What reports are needed for a surgical oncology consultation?
Bring biopsy reports, imaging, prescriptions, discharge summaries, and previous treatment details.
Will I need radiotherapy or chemotherapy after surgery?
Some patients may need further treatment after surgery. This depends on the final pathology and clinical plan.
